Transaction 1f31123bd1164fc8fba704ee38114e821afb356439accb4268eaf7ff8e685bfd
1 Input
1 Output
-
1f31123bd1164fc8fba704ee38114e821afb356439accb4268eaf7ff8e685bfd:0
- value
- 571006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d303e85f5696576fce326ba4aeb05bfd31a9e38 OP_EQUAL
- address
- 3JwMRsH7nm628jmmXyAJQBqi8igAEDXTah